Subject: [PATCH rdma-next V1 2/6] IB/uverbs: Enable QP creation which is associated to underlay QP

Enable QP creation which is associated to underlay QP. This comes as a
pre-patch for downstream patches in this series to enable flow steering
from user space application on the underlay IPoIB QP.

drivers/infiniband/core/uverbs_cmd.c | 11 ++++++++---
include/uapi/rdma/ib_user_verbs.h | 2 +-
2 files changed, 9 insertions(+), 4 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/infiniband/core/uverbs_cmd.c b/drivers/infiniband/core/uverbs_cmd.c
index 70b7fb156414..d819aa01da5e 100644
--- a/drivers/infiniband/core/uverbs_cmd.c
+++ b/drivers/infiniband/core/uverbs_cmd.c
@@ -1385,8 +1385,9 @@ static int create_qp(struct ib_uverbs_file *file,
attr.rwq_ind_tbl = ind_tbl;
}
- if ((cmd_sz >= offsetof(typeof(*cmd), reserved1) +
- sizeof(cmd->reserved1)) && cmd->reserved1) {
+ if (cmd_sz > sizeof(*cmd) &&
+ !ib_is_udata_cleared(ucore, sizeof(*cmd),
+ cmd_sz - sizeof(*cmd))) {
ret = -EOPNOTSUPP;
goto err_put;
}
@@ -1484,11 +1485,15 @@ static int create_qp(struct ib_uverbs_file *file,
IB_QP_CREATE_MANAGED_SEND |
IB_QP_CREATE_MANAGED_RECV |
IB_QP_CREATE_SCATTER_FCS |
- IB_QP_CREATE_CVLAN_STRIPPING)) {
+ IB_QP_CREATE_CVLAN_STRIPPING |
+ IB_QP_CREATE_ASSOC_QPN)) {
ret = -EINVAL;
goto err_put;
}
+ if (attr.create_flags & IB_QP_CREATE_ASSOC_QPN)
+ attr.associated_qpn = cmd->associated_qpn;
+
buf = (void *)cmd + sizeof(*cmd);
if (cmd_sz > sizeof(*cmd))
if (!(buf[0] == 0 && !memcmp(buf, buf + 1,
diff --git a/include/uapi/rdma/ib_user_verbs.h b/include/uapi/rdma/ib_user_verbs.h
index 270c350bedc6..f882ed62de72 100644
--- a/include/uapi/rdma/ib_user_verbs.h
+++ b/include/uapi/rdma/ib_user_verbs.h
@@ -578,7 +578,7 @@ struct ib_uverbs_ex_create_qp {
__u32 comp_mask;
__u32 create_flags;
__u32 rwq_ind_tbl_handle;
- __u32 reserved1;
+ __u32 associated_qpn;
};
